It's difficult to describe this game in words and game-play facts, when it's almost entirely a journey of story and emotion. I'll admit it's difficult to get into at first, but if you give this game half an hour it will have taken hold of you and wont let go. It's a blessing you can play through this game in about four hours or I would have played even longer into the smaller hours of the night to see it to its end.

The game is a simple 16 bit point and click side-scroller. Calling it a game is maybe not the best way to describe it, not for me at least. It could have been a short movie just as easily. You do need to find some objects, solve simple puzzles and investigate different areas, but these tasks are overly simple and only serve to contribute to the immersion of the story. The soundtrack is amazing and has a major contribution to the setting and sphere. Your playing characters are witty and funny and stop the game from becoming overly emotional at times. Their remarks have saved me from shedding tears in at least one occasion.
